网站导航代码
- 论文新闻
- 1天前
- 1
网站导航是网站设计中非常重要的一部分,它可以帮助用户快速找到所需的信息或资源,在网站导航中,代码扮演着至关重要的角色,它可以控制导航栏的样式、功能和交互方式,HTML代...
本文目录导读:
网站导航是网站设计中非常重要的一部分,它可以帮助用户快速找到所需的信息或资源,在网站导航中,代码扮演着至关重要的角色,它可以控制导航栏的样式、功能和交互方式。
HTML代码
HTML代码是构建网站导航的基础,通过HTML,我们可以创建导航栏的基本结构,包括菜单项、子菜单项等,以下是一个简单的HTML导航栏代码:
<nav> <ul> <li><a href="#">首页</a></li> <li><a href="#">新闻</a></li> <li><a href="#">产品</a></li> <li><a href="#">服务</a></li> <li><a href="#">联系我们</a></li> </ul> </nav>
这个代码创建了一个包含五个菜单项的简单导航栏,用户可以通过点击菜单项来跳转到相应的页面。
CSS代码
CSS代码可以用来美化网站导航的外观,通过CSS,我们可以控制导航栏的颜色、字体、大小等属性,使其更符合网站的整体风格,以下是一个简单的CSS代码示例:
nav { background-color: #333; color: #fff; padding: 10px; } nav ul { list-style-type: none; margin: 0; padding: 0; } nav ul li { display: inline-block; margin-right: 10px; } nav ul li a { color: #fff; text-decoration: none; }
这个CSS代码将导航栏的背景色设置为#333,文字颜色设置为#fff,并添加了一些样式来美化菜单项。
JavaScript代码
JavaScript代码可以为网站导航添加一些交互功能,如鼠标悬停效果、下拉菜单等,通过JavaScript,我们可以让导航栏更加动态和有趣,以下是一个简单的JavaScript代码示例:
document.querySelector('nav ul').addEventListener('mouseover', function(e) { e.target.style.backgroundColor = '#444'; }); document.querySelector('nav ul').addEventListener('mouseout', function(e) { e.target.style.backgroundColor = '#333'; });
这个JavaScript代码将为导航栏添加鼠标悬停效果,当鼠标悬停在导航栏上时,背景色会变为#444,鼠标移开时,背景色会恢复为#333。
网站导航代码是构建网站导航的关键技术,通过HTML、CSS和JavaScript的结合使用,我们可以创建出功能丰富、外观美观的网站导航栏。
在互联网高速发展的今天,网站已经成为人们获取信息、交流互动的重要平台,而一个优秀的网站导航系统,不仅能够帮助用户快速找到所需内容,还能提升网站的访问体验,增强用户的粘性,本文将深入探讨网站导航代码的重要性,并提供一些建议,帮助您打造一个高效便捷的网站体验。
网站导航代码的重要性
1、提高用户体验
图片来自网络,如有侵权可联系删除
一个清晰、易用的导航系统,能够帮助用户快速找到所需内容,节省时间,提高访问效率,良好的用户体验是网站成功的关键,而导航代码在用户体验中扮演着重要角色。
2、优化搜索引擎排名
搜索引擎优化(SEO)是提高网站流量和知名度的重要手段,网站导航代码的合理运用,有助于搜索引擎更好地理解网站结构,提高网站在搜索引擎中的排名。
3、增强网站可读性
良好的导航代码能够使网站结构清晰,层次分明,便于用户理解和浏览,也有利于网站内容的更新和维护。
网站导航代码的设计原则
1、简洁明了
导航栏的设计应尽量简洁,避免过于复杂,以免影响用户体验,使用清晰、直观的图标和文字,让用户一眼就能看出导航内容。
2、逻辑性
网站导航应遵循一定的逻辑顺序,使内容组织合理,便于用户查找,一般而言,可以将导航分为顶部导航、侧边导航、底部导航等,根据网站结构和内容特点进行合理布局。
3、可定制性
网站导航代码应具备一定的可定制性,以满足不同网站的需求,可以根据用户需求调整导航栏的位置、颜色、字体等。
4、响应式设计
随着移动设备的普及,响应式网站导航变得尤为重要,在编写导航代码时,要考虑到不同屏幕尺寸的适配,确保在移动端也能提供良好的用户体验。
图片来自网络,如有侵权可联系删除
网站导航代码编写技巧
1、使用HTML和CSS
HTML用于构建网站结构,CSS用于美化网站样式,在编写导航代码时,应合理运用这两种技术,使导航栏既美观又实用。
2、利用语义化标签
在编写导航代码时,应尽量使用语义化标签,如<nav>
、<ul>
、<li>
等,使代码更具可读性,方便维护。
3、遵循CSS规范
编写CSS代码时,应遵循一定的规范,如选择器命名、属性顺序等,使代码易于阅读和维护。
4、使用JavaScript实现交互效果
为了提高用户体验,可以在导航栏中添加一些交互效果,如鼠标悬停、点击切换等,可以使用JavaScript实现这些效果,但要注意代码的简洁性和可读性。
案例分析
以下是一个简单的网站导航代码示例:
<nav> <ul> <li><a href="index.html">首页</a></li> <li><a href="about.html">我们</a></li> <li><a href="products.html">产品中心</a> <ul> <li><a href="product1.html">产品一</a></li> <li><a href="product2.html">产品二</a></li> </ul> </li> <li><a href="contact.html">联系我们</a></li> </ul> </nav>
nav ul { list-style: none; padding: 0; margin: 0; } nav ul li { display: inline; margin-right: 20px; } nav ul li a { text-decoration: none; color: #333; } nav ul li a:hover { color: #ff0000; }
通过以上示例,我们可以看到,一个简单的网站导航代码需要结合HTML、CSS和JavaScript等技术,才能实现美观、实用和高效的导航效果。
网站导航代码是构建一个高效便捷网站体验的关键,在编写导航代码时,要遵循设计原则,注重用户体验,合理运用技术手段,打造出符合用户需求的网站导航系统,希望本文能提供一定的参考价值。